十、路由基础
1、自治系统(AS)
由同一个管理机构管理、使用统一路由策略的路由器的集合。
2、静态路由配置
配置 ip route-static 目标网段 网段掩码 下一跳地址/下一跳出接口 preference 数字(可以修改路由优先级)
[huawei] ip route-static x.x.x.x 24 x.x.x.x
[huawei] ip route-static x.x.x.x 24 下一跳出接口
3、负载分担
静态路由支持到达同一目的地的等价负载分担。
动态路由协议
1、动态路由协议概述
- 动态路由协议:动态学习路由,根据某种规则建立路由转发表协议,并能够根据网络变化作出相应调整的协议。
- 分类:
a、IGP协议:链路状态协议(OSPF、ISIS)和距离矢量协议(RIP)
b、EGP协议:增强的距离矢量协议(BGP)
2、RIP概述
路由信息协议RIP(Routing Information Protocol)的简称,它是一种基于距离矢量算法的协议,使用跳数(最大15跳)作为度量值来衡量到达目的网络的距离。RIP主要应用于规模较小的网络中。
3、RIP工作原理
- 路由器运行RIP后,会首先发送路由更新请求,收到请求的路由器会发送自己的RIP路由进行响应。
- 网络稳定后,路由器会周期性发送路由更新信息(30秒)
- RIP使用跳数作为度量值来衡量到达目的网络的距离
- 缺省情况下,直连网络的路由跳数为0.当路由器发送路由更新时,会把度量值加1。RIP规定超过15跳为网络不可达。
4、RIPv2的报文格式
5、RIP协议的特性
- 环路避免:水平分割(路由器从某个接口学到的路由,不会从该接口在发回给邻居路由器)
- 环路避免:毒性反转(毒性反转是指路由器从某个接口学到路由后,将该接口的跳数设置为16跳,并从原接口发回给邻居路由器。)
- 环路避免:触发更新(触发更新是指路由信息发生变化时,立即向邻居设备发送触发更新报文。)
6、RIP计时器
- RIP协议在更新和维护路由信息主要有四个计时器:
a、更新计时器:当此定时器超时时,立即发送更新报文。30秒。
b、老化计时器:RIP设备如果在老化时间内没有收到来自邻居发来的路由更新报文,则认为该路由不可达。180秒。
c、垃圾收集定时器:如果在垃圾收集时间内不可达路由没有收到来自同一邻居的更新,则该路由将被从路由表中彻底删除。120秒。
d、抑制定时器:当RIP设备收到对端的路由更新时,其cost为16,对应路由进入抑制状态,并启动抑制定时器。为了防止路由震荡,在抑制定时器超时之前,即使再收到对端路由小于16的更新,也不接受。当抑制定时器超时后,就重新接受对端发送的路由更新报文。0秒。
7、RIP基本配置
[RTA] rip
[RTA-rip-1] version 2
[RTA-rip-1] network 10.0.0.0
-
(1)、配置度量值
[RTC] interface G 0/0/0
[RTC-GigabitEthernet0/0/0] rip metricin 2 -
(2)、水平分割和毒性反转(两个特性同时配置以后,只有毒性反转会生效)
[RTC] interface G 0/0/0
[RTC-GigabitEthernet0/0/0] rip split-horizon(水平分割)
[RTC-GigabitEthernet0/0/0] rip poison-reverse(毒性反转) -
(3)、Input和Output(配置以后会禁止接口接受RIP报文和禁止节后发送RIP报文)
[RTC] intface G 0/0/0
[RTC-GigabitEthernet0/0/0] undo rip input(禁止0/0/0接口接收rip报文)
[RTC-GigabitEthernet0/0/0] undo rip output(禁止0/0/0接口发送rip报文) -
(4)、抑制接口(配置以后只接受rip报文,不会发送rip报文,优先级大于input和output)
[RTC] rip 1
[RTC-rip-1] silent-interface G 0/0/1
路由汇总
1、路由汇总概述
-
手动汇总:要在AR8上的G 0/0/0接口上做
[huawei] interface G 0/0/0
[huawei-GigabitEthernet0/0/0] rip summary-address 10.1.0.0 255.255.0.0 -
自动汇总:在连续子网的情况下是可行的,当出现不连续子网时,自动汇总不可行,需要手动汇总。
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· DeepSeek 开源周回顾「GitHub 热点速览」
· 记一次.NET内存居高不下排查解决与启示
· 物流快递公司核心技术能力-地址解析分单基础技术分享
· .NET 10首个预览版发布:重大改进与新特性概览!
· .NET10 - 预览版1新功能体验(一)